We focus on the space Ec , the countable infinite power of complete Erdős space Ec. Both spaces are universal spaces for the class of almost zerodimensional spaces. We prove that Ec has the property that it is stable under multiplication with any complete almost zero-dimensional space. We obtain this result as a corollary to topological characterization theorems that we develop for Ec . We also show that σ-compacta are negligible in Ec and that the space is countable dense homogeneous.

Characterizing Complete Erdős Space

The space now known as complete Erdős space Ec was introduced by Paul Erdős in 1940 as the closed subspace of the Hilbert space l2 consisting of all vectors such that every coordinate is in the convergent sequence {0} ∪ {1/n : n ∈ N}. In a solution to a problem posed by Lex G. Oversteegen we present simple and useful topological characterizations of Ec. As an application we determine the class ...

Complete Erdős Space Is Unstable

It is proved that the countably infinite power of complete Erdős space Ec is not homeomorphic to Ec. The method by which this result is obtained consists of showing that Ec does not contain arbitrarily small closed subsets that are one-dimensional at every point. This observation also produces solutions to several problems that were posed by Aarts, Kawamura, Oversteegen, and Tymchatyn. In addit...

A Criterion for Erdős Spaces

In 1940 Paul Erdős introduced the ‘rational Hilbert space’, which consists of all vectors in the real Hilbert space 2 that have only rational coordinates. He showed that this space has topological dimension one, yet it is totally disconnected and homeomorphic to its square.
